We are working with a mid-size, Columbia, SC based, boutique law firm having offices throughout the South Carolina, as well as in Charlotte, NC, and concentrating on construction law, real estate transactions, corporate transactions, mortgage banking, creditor services, insurance, health care law, and related litigation. The firm seeks an experienced Construction Defect and Insurance Defense Litigation Associate Attorney (3-7 yrs.) who can independently manage assigned construction defect and insurance defense matters, including cases involving general contractors and upstream parties.
Expected compensation is $130,000-$140,000/yr. Benefits information is available from the employer. Expected billables are 1850/yr. The position is onsite in Columbia SC.
- Independently manage assigned construction defect and insurance defense matters, including cases involving general contractors and upstream parties.
- Draft, review, and file substantive pleadings, motions, and discovery with limited supervision.
- Lead fact discovery, including:
- drafting and responding to written discovery
- taking and defending depositions of subcontractors, fact witnesses, and corporate representatives
- Analyze and apply:
- contractual indemnity and risk transfer provisions
- additional insured and tender obligations
- allocation and equitable indemnity frameworks common in GC-focused CD litigation
- Review, organize, and synthesize complex project documentation, including:
- prime contracts and subcontracts
- plans, specifications, RFIs, and change orders
- Coordinate with construction, engineering, and damages experts and manage expert discovery.
- Prepare detailed carrier reports, budgets, and exposure assessments in compliance with carrier guidelines.
- Draft mediation briefs and actively participate in mediations and settlement negotiations.
